"Developed first at EA Canada and by EA’s offices in Great Britain, EA Sports FIFA International Soccer became one of the first games to feature such close trans-Atlantic development practices" Still an international team to this day!

"There was thought to call the game 'FIFA International Soccer' in Europe and 'Team USA Soccer' in North America, but the development team pushed hard for it to be a truly international game. In the end, it featured the same title all around the world, a policy that continued throughout its run"

And the Canadian Premier League, our startup men's top flight league, has Vancouver FC. When the CPL was founded in 2017, Canada had been without a league of its own since 1992. But there's been grassroots soccer here for a hundred years, believe it or not! www.cplsoccer.com/news/vancouv...
